Ulrich von Türheim wrote a Middle High German continuation of Gottfried von Straßburg’s Tristan (c.1210) in the 1220s or 1230s, offering a conclusion of this famous fragment. Ulrich also composed a continuation of Wolfram von Eschenbach’s Willehalm (c.1218), focusing on the life of the young hero Rennewart (the so-called Rennewart which was completed before 1250). Both of von Türheim’s works enjoyed widespread popularity.
